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Chilham to Kempston Hardwick start from £55.10 one way, or £55.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Chilham to Kempston Hardwick are available for £55.60 one way, or £85.60 return

Facilities and Amenities

Chilham station, although unstaffed, offers essential conveniences for travelers. The station doesn't have a ticket office, but rest assured,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. These machines are conveniently located on the station's forecourt and are accessible for all passengers. Additionally, an induction loop is provided for those with hearing impairments.

While the station is equipped with seating areas, it falls short of offering waiting rooms or refreshment facilities. Toilets, including accessible ones, and baby changing areas are not available, so plan accordingly. Despite these limitations, passengers traveling on this route appreciate the efficiency and reliability of its services.

Accessibility and Support

Chilham station offers partial step-free access, specifically to platform 2 for services traveling away from London. Unfortunately, platform 1, servicing trains towards London, only has step access, making it less accessible for those with mobility concerns. There's a ramp available for train access, and on-train staff are ready to assist passengers upon request.

Given that the station is unstaffed, passengers in need can rely on customer help points for communication with assistance teams. These are strategically placed on the platform, ensuring you can arrange for additional support if necessary. A mobile assistance team can also be dispatched when booked in advance.

The Essentials: Kempston Hardwick Station Amenities

Kempston Hardwick may be small, but it serves as a vital link for travelers heading to various UK locales. When traveling from this station, it's crucial to keep in mind that there isn’t a ticket office or ticket collection machine. Although tickets need to be purchased online or at other stations, the station does feature valuable resources like departure screens and customer help points. While not staffed directly, it offers a help point for information and a customer service contact center that's eager to assist during regular hours.

Accessibility is partially catered for with step-free access available to parts of the station. However, while planning your trip, note that there are no accessible facilities such as toilets or waiting rooms, yet a seating area is available for a brief respite while you wait for your train.

Onward Journey: Transport Connections

Despite its rural setting, Kempston Hardwick offers some essential transport services to ensure your journey continues seamlessly. When rail services are halted, replacement buses are at the ready from the gravel turning circle, located near the entrance to the Bletchley-bound platform.
